The eyes are one of the most important facial features in determining a person's impression. Firm, taut eyes create a lively face and can project a youthful image. However, as the skin around the eyes, which determines facial youthfulness, ages due to loss of elasticity, it often makes one look older. Consequently, more people are seeking plastic surgery to address these concerns.
The skin around the eyes is particularly thin, making it prone to faster aging than other areas. While some may perceive this as a natural change if there is no significant discomfort, functional problems can arise that interfere with daily life. A common symptom is ‘ptosis’ due to sagging eyelids. Along with this, there is a growing trend of people considering anti-aging eye surgery due to changes in their appearance caused by under-eye wrinkles and sagging skin.
When eyelids sag due to loss of skin elasticity from aging, it can be corrected with upper blepharoplasty. Upper blepharoplasty involves assessing the degree of skin sagging, then excising the sagging skin, fat, muscle, and subcutaneous tissue through an incision. This procedure is particularly effective for those who experience severe forehead wrinkles and expression lines due to difficulty opening their eyes, or whose vision is obstructed by sagging eyelids and eyelashes poking their eyes. By correcting sagging eyelids, both aesthetic and functional aspects can be simultaneously improved.
Lower blepharoplasty is an effective surgical method when the skin and fat around the eyes sag, causing under-eye fat to protrude or increasing under-eye wrinkles. It involves repositioning or removing the sagging fat, then lifting, pulling, and fixing the sagging skin and muscles. It is one of the preferred surgical methods for those with severe under-eye wrinkles that create a shadowy appearance or severe dark circles that make them look tired. Lower blepharoplasty can improve dark circles by appropriately restoring volume under the eyes, leading to brighter and more youthful-looking eyes.
Hollow eye fat grafting is a method that uses fat from various areas such as the abdomen or buttocks to replenish sunken areas. Fat is meticulously grafted according to the degree of eye hollowness to achieve natural results, and since it uses the patient's own fat, it shows a relatively high engraftment rate. This can be considered for those who have a tired impression due to hollow eyes or who experience side effects from excessive fat removal during double eyelid surgery.
